Hedgehunter/Garden miss Gold Cup

By Frank Keogh

Kauto Star Last year's runner-up Hedgehunter and recent Ascot winner Monet's Garden will miss the Cheltenham Gold Cup in March.

They were the most notable absentees as 29 entries, headed by Kauto Star, remained in the 16 March race at the latest forfeit stage.

Hedgehunter's target will instead be the Grand National in April, as the BBC Sport website reported two weeks ago.

Kauto Star is racing's new star and 7-4 Gold Cup favourite, but he fell in the Champion Chase at Cheltenham last year.

Paul Nicholls' seven-year-old is unbeaten on all five starts this season, including a comfortable win in the King George VI Chase at Kempton.

But Kauto Star has a tendency to make jumping errors late on in his races, fuelling debate over whether the horse will manage a clear round at the demanding Cheltenham track.

Chief opposition appears to come in the shape of last year's winner War of Attrition, course specialist Exotic Dancer, Hennessy Gold Cup winner State of Play, plus In Compliance, The Listener and Our Vic.

Nicholls has decided not to run Becher Chase winner Eurotrek in the Gold Cup, and he will be another aimed at the National at Aintree.

Hi Cloy and Sir Rembrandt are others who will not be lining up for the Festival blue riband.

Supplementary entries for the 3m 2f contest can be made at a cost of £21,250 on 10 March.

Monet's Garden, runner-up to Voy Por Ustedes in the Arkle Chase at the Cheltenham Festival in 2006, looks likely to contest either the shorter Champion Chase or the Ryanair Chase.
